Duplicate Line Remover

Remove repeated rows from pasted lists before you reuse them in spreadsheets, notes, or bulk edits.

This tool removes exact duplicate lines from lists, exports, keyword sets, and copied content. It keeps the first matching line and removes later repeats.

Input

Paste one item per line...

0 characters 0 lines

Output

Unique lines will appear here...

0 characters 0 lines

How it works

This tool removes exact duplicate lines from lists, exports, keyword sets, and copied content. It keeps the first matching line and removes later repeats.

This page runs directly in the browser so users can paste, process, and copy the result without leaving the site.

Common use cases

  • Clean keyword lists before SEO or ad imports.
  • Remove repeated entries from exported reports.
  • Tidy line-based notes or content collections.

Frequently asked questions

Does it keep the first duplicate or the last one?

It keeps the first occurrence and removes later repeats.

Does it ignore uppercase or lowercase differences?

No. This version treats lines as exact matches, so different casing is considered different text.

Example

A quick example of how this tool works.

Input

apple
banana
apple
carrot
banana

Output

apple
banana
carrot

How to use

Paste the list, remove duplicate lines, then copy the deduplicated version.

  1. Paste the line-based list or export into the input box.
  2. Click Remove Duplicates to keep the first instance of each line.
  3. Copy the cleaned list back into your spreadsheet, editor, or bulk tool.

Use cases

This is useful when duplicated rows make a list harder to trust or reuse.

  • Deduplicate keyword lists and outreach lists before upload.
  • Clean copied exports before sorting or filtering them elsewhere.
  • Remove repeated lines from notes, tags, or product data.

When this tool is useful

Remove repeated rows from pasted lists before you reuse them in spreadsheets, notes, or bulk edits. Duplicate Line Remover sits in the text cleanup part of the site, which focuses on whitespace fixes, blank-line cleanup, and quick copy-paste repair.

It is especially helpful when copied text carries hidden spacing, uneven line breaks, or formatting noise from PDFs, email threads, exports, or CMS editors. Within that group, it leans toward list cleanup tasks, so the page is tuned for quick single-purpose use rather than a long multi-step workflow. If this step is only part of the job, the most relevant follow-up tools are Remove Empty Lines and Trim Lines.

Before you copy the result

  • Check that the cleaned output keeps the structure you still need, such as paragraph breaks or one item per line.
  • Scan the first and last lines after processing so whitespace or accidental blank lines do not slip through.
  • If you need one more formatting step, move straight into a related text cleanup or conversion tool instead of editing by hand.

Example

A quick example of how this tool works.

Input

apple\nbanana\napple\ncarrot

Output

apple\nbanana\ncarrot